abrt version: 1.1.13 architecture: i686 Attached file: backtrace cmdline: remmina -c /home/bkn/.remmina/1275162590478.remmina component: remmina crash_function: magazine_chain_pop_head executable: /usr/bin/remmina kernel: 2.6.33.8-149.fc13.i686.PAE package: remmina-0.7.5-1.fc13 rating: 4 reason: Process /usr/bin/remmina was killed by signal 11 (SIGSEGV) release: Fedora release 13 (Goddard) time: 1282991114 uid: 500 comment ----- I've so far been unable to determine any particular sequence of events that lead to a crash, other than it always seems to happen while using the mouse to interact with the gui of an application on the remote machine How to reproduce ----- Problem occurs intermittently, while using remmina to control another machine using VNC server. Sometimes it happens after 5-10 minutes of use, sometimes after hours.
